Abstract :
The control of a process requires a minimum of representative information on its operating state. This information can be obtained by both direct sensors or indirectly using mathematical models. It frequently occurs that the number of direct measures is not sufficient to allow unmeasured variables to be deduced and additional sensors have to be installed to render the required variables observable. This paper presents a new technique to place sensors in systems described simultaneously by linear and bilinear equations. It takes into account placement constraints and a complete observability is obtained. Moreover, it is pointed out that from an observability point of view a bilinear system may be studied by considering a succession of linear systems
